The front O2 location is another story. Terrible location and almost always ends up so close to the floor that the sensor won't even go in without beating a dent in the floor of the car. I recommend just plugging that bung and having a new bung welded in at a better location. The top of the crossover pipe is nice, and then you don't even need an O2 extension at all.
